Slot Number
12916986
Finalized
Epoch Number
Status
proposed
Age
90 days 16 hrs ago (Oct-30-2025 12:37:35 PM +UTC)

BlockRoot Hash
0xcdb03310b47220467b64ff2792cc415544ffbed9084fc730f895f58d7646550b
State Root
0x853bb86dbf930a18a664f6090bf6d1427ebace0f3b2fdc39caddddc8dc351f94

Randao Reveal
0xb898fcacb81a8c79f090285e459cc84b073dec6e3db206c45c96d7d4ed6194ecb8fc2057195b0b7c3ea12eeb186c95740f8f5f97e651db5589a15228ac967b4406b89f6022a4c849af681d6afe47e27398fa36a05b72654626566ae7981eafea

Graffiti
(Hex:0x426c6f636b206279205374616b656c79204c69646f303137204e4d544b000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x92fd89d52be9916e1afcdb38b8043679bd17036c170b3d202d4c308c885231e09f5a79d56d5f31a8b491075dd9aabb2c0bb21ad9ab6b62d5000ed487d96713a75e27bf731a81ff39f77025c2edb9dd3139703542d779d5f8d3f6a61addfe8c46

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ators